About The Position

The Data Protection Engineer will serve as a subject matter expert for Protegrity and data tokenization, helping to design, implement, and support enterprise-level data protection solutions. This role will focus on integrating Protegrity with new and existing business applications, ensuring sensitive data is secured through tokenization, masking, and encryption. The engineer will work closely with application teams, architects, cybersecurity leaders, and compliance stakeholders to apply best-in-class data protection controls across the enterprise. Responsibilities

  • Lead the design, implementation, and maintenance of enterprise data protection solutions using Protegrity, including tokenization, masking, and encryption controls.
  • Serve as the primary technical expert for integrating Protegrity with new and existing applications, databases, and data pipelines across the organization.
  • Develop, test, and optimize data protection policies, workflows, and integration patterns to meet security and compliance requirements.
  • Troubleshoot and resolve complex issues related to Protegrity agents, connectors, policy enforcement, and application integration.
  • Partner with application teams, architects, and cybersecurity stakeholders to ensure secure data handling throughout solution lifecycles.
  • Maintain documentation for architectures, integration guides, runbooks, and operational procedures for data protection platforms.
  • Support ongoing operations and incident response activities for the organization’s Tier 1 data protection platform.
